文档详情

2025年Linux安装步骤_原创精品文档.pdf

发布:2025-03-06约6.53千字共27页下载文档
文本预览下载声明

好学近乎知,力行近乎仁,知耻近乎勇。——《中庸》

以家为家,以乡为乡,以国为国,以天下为天下。——《管子》

一、前言

1、本文以学习开源软件为目的,在虚拟机上安装RedHat6.464bit。

2、Redhat公司Linux发行版中小版本号小于4的表示公测版。可以用来学习,但不适合用

在生产上,比如6.1、6.2、6.3;另外比较老的版本也比建议用在生产上,Redhat不再release

版本意味着bug修复更困难。

3、存储规划

本文安装在虚拟机上进行,从学习目的,没有比较详细划分。自动生成就可以,必须根目录

(/)、交换分区、启动目录(/boot)三个文件系统。多余存储都放在根目录就可以。

对于生产环境,从安全运行角度考虑,建议详细划分,并且使用lvm管理存储。方便日后

根据需要调整:

目录名说明

/boot启动目录,使用默认值就可以,默认512m。

/home默认用户目录,根据用户多少而定。建议5G以上。

/opt一些软件使用,用建议2G以上。

/tmp系统默认临时目录,根据软件运行需求定,一般不小于10G。

/usr存放软件的目录,大小比较固定10G真够存储操作系统软件。这是一个频

繁读写,容易损坏的文件系统。需要和其它目录分开。

/usr/local一些软件使用

/var存放Linux日常运行各种日志,也有些软件默认使用这个文件系统。这是

一个频繁读写,容易损坏的文件系统。需要和其它目录分开。

/不少于2G,建议5G。上面文件系统没有的情况下,默认使用这个空间,

要酌情增加。该文件系统慢会引起服务器挂起。

/mysqldata用户数据目录

/mavenlib用户数据目录

4、SELinux(Security-EnhancedLinux)是美国国家安全局(NSA)对于强制访问控制的实

现,是Linux?上最杰出的新安全子系统。NSA是在Linux社区的帮助下开发了一种访问控

制体系,在这种访问控制体系的限制下,进程只能访问那些在他的任务中所需要文件。

RedHat默认开启这个功能。默认配置文件在/etc/selinux/config中。根据自身安全体系决定

如何用。从学习角度考虑,建议关闭。

5、iptables是Linux内核集成的IP信息包过滤系统。如果Linux系统连接到因特网或

LAN、服务器或连接LAN和因特网的代理服务器,则该系统有利于在Linux系统上更好

地控制IP信息包过滤和防火墙配置。

建议开启这个功能,根据需要设置防火墙规则。

6、RedHat对用户密码复杂度有要求,根据需要选择,可以强制忽略。

丹青不知老将至,贫贱于我如浮云。——杜甫

云路鹏程九万里,雪窗萤火二十年。——《王实甫》

海纳百川,有容乃大;壁立千仞,无欲则刚。——林则徐

7、如果使用PCServer+磁盘阵列或者SAN的方式,需要特殊设置,因为我暂时没有存储

Server做测试,本文不包含着部分。

8、对于直接在PCserver上安装系统的情况,需要注意一下几项:

A、是否需要虚拟化,使用什么虚拟化软件。如打算虚拟化,就不要装操作系统,直接安

装虚拟机软件。这样效率比较高。

B、无论是否虚拟化,对于PcServer你都需要规划你的存储,一般Pcserver都自带存储管

理软件,用来创建盘卷,你需要做的就是决定使用那类raid来组织磁盘,或者直接使用裸

盘(不建

显示全部
相似文档